Angular7CRUDExample screenshot

Angular7CRUDExample

Author Avatar Theme by Krunallathiya
Updated: 1 Apr 2019
54 Stars

Angular 7 CRUD Example | MEAN Stack Tutorial is today’s leading topic. In this article, we will be creating a sample Angular 7 application step by step from scratch and perform CRUD operations. The backend API will be exposed using Node.js, and Express framework and MongoDB will be used for persi...

Overview

Angular 7 is a powerful front-end web application framework that enhances developer productivity by providing a robust set of tools. This framework offers a slick development experience thanks to its integrated CLI, which streamlines the process of setting up and managing applications. With features designed for both development and production, Angular 7 makes it easier for developers to build responsive and efficient web applications.

The Angular CLI version 7.0.2 provides a seamless way to set up and manage your Angular projects. By following some straightforward commands, developers can quickly create components, generate services, and handle unit and end-to-end testing, making the development process efficient and enjoyable.

Features

  • Development Server: Simply run ng serve to initiate a development server, allowing for real-time updates as you change source files.
  • Code Scaffolding: Easily generate new components, directives, pipes, and more using ng generate, which speeds up the initial setup of your project.
  • Production Builds: Use ng build to create build artifacts for deployment, while the --prod flag optimizes the build for production environments.
  • Unit Testing Integration: Run your unit tests effortlessly with ng test and leverage Karma for effective monitoring and feedback during development.
  • End-to-End Testing: Implement and execute end-to-end tests using Protractor by simply executing ng e2e, ensuring your application functions correctly from the user’s perspective.
  • Comprehensive Help: Access a wide range of documentation and help resources directly through the CLI with ng help, making it easier to resolve issues or learn new commands.